GERANIUM (Pelargonium x asperum, P. graveolens, P. odorantissimum, P. roseum)
Over 700 varieties of geranium are known. Steam distilled from the leaves in France, Reunion, Egypt, many other countries-especially in Africa.
SAFETY: Safe at normal dosage. Chemical class: alcohol, ester, very slight ketone content for some species.
USAGE HISTORY: Established usage in many cultures, including Native American, European, and Chinese herbal medicine.
